Punching shear failure is a major problem encountered in the design of reinforced concrete flat slabs. The utilization of shear reinforcement via shear bolts, shear studs or other means has becomes a choice for improving punching shear capacity. In this paper Finite-element analyses (FEA) of flat slab with shear reinforcement are presented and discussed. The punching shear strengthening is done using carbon fiber reinforced polymer (CFRP) strips which is externally bonded to the tension face of the slab. The effect of varying CFRP strengthening amount and configuration on the punching shear capacity of the slab specimens was investigated. The results clearly showed that CFRP strengthening leads to signiï¬cant improvements in the structural behaviour of slab-column connections. The general finite element software ANSYS 18 can be used successfully to simulate the punching shear behaviour of reinforced concrete flat plates. |
